    Mastering Photeeq Lens Flare for Cinematic Photography Effects

    Creating cinematic lighting in photography is one of the most effective ways to add drama, emotion, and visual depth to an image. While natural lens flare created in-camera is beautiful, it is not always predictable or easy to capture. This is where photeeq lens flare comes into play—a popular digital tool that allows photographers and content creators to add realistic lens flare effects directly during editing. Whether you are a portrait photographer, a wedding filmmaker, a digital designer, or simply someone experimenting with creative lighting, the photeeq lens flare effect can elevate your visual work with vibrant highlights, glowing streaks, and soft atmospheric haze. In this ultimate guide, you will learn exactly how photeeq lens flare works, why creators love it, and how to use it for stunning, cinematic final results.

    Introduction to Photeeq Lens Flare

    The photeeq lens flare effect is essentially a digital re-creation of the way real light leaks into a camera lens. In real-world photography, lens flare appears when strong light—often the sun or a direct artificial light—hits the lens at a particular angle. This causes internal reflections, streaks, circles, and glows that add intensity and character to the photograph. However, because natural lens flare depends heavily on the angle, focal length, time of day, and environmental conditions, photographers can’t always achieve it when they want to. Photeeq lens flare solves this limitation by letting you add these flares in post-production without compromising realism.

    Creators choose photeeq lens flare because it provides both artistic freedom and technical control. You can easily choose how dramatic or subtle the flare should be, whether the light is warm or cool, and exactly where the flare appears in the image. It enhances mood, improves composition, and transforms a dull photo into a visually striking one. However, like any powerful tool, its effectiveness depends on thoughtful use and understanding of light behavior. This guide will help you use photeeq lens flare correctly and creatively.

    How Photeeq Lens Flare Works

    The photeeq lens flare system is designed to mimic how actual lenses react to light. Instead of simple overlay graphics, it uses visual elements inspired by physical lens artifacts—ghosting, streaks, halos, glare, and bloom. When applied correctly, these elements blend into the image, making the effect appear naturally captured in-camera rather than digitally added.

    What sets photeeq lens flare apart is the simulation of internal light scattering and reflection. Real lenses often create different flare patterns depending on their construction. For example, anamorphic lenses create long horizontal streaks, while spherical lenses create round halo flares and colorful orbs. Photeeq allows you to replicate these variations by choosing specific flare styles. Its engine also allows dynamic scaling, rotation, opacity changes, and color adjustments so that the flare aligns realistically with the existing light source.

    The tool also allows you to place the simulated light source anywhere within the photo. As you reposition the flare, the artifacts adjust accordingly, just like real optical flares shift when a photographer moves the camera. This gives you full control over the final look without requiring specialized equipment or perfect shooting conditions.

    Features That Make Photeeq Lens Flare Stand Out

    One of the main reasons photographers prefer photeeq lens flare instead of random overlay packs is the level of customization and realism. The tool includes multiple types of flares—from soft haze for dreamy photos to intense sci-fi streaks for cinematic edits. Each flare style is created using high-resolution light textures, ensuring sharp results even on large images or high-end prints.

    Another standout feature is the ability to make fine-tuned adjustments. With simple sliders or layer controls, you can adjust intensity, hue, saturation, bloom radius, artifact size, and overall tone. This ensures your flare matches the mood of your image. For example, a warm sunset flare should have soft oranges and yellows, while a nighttime city flare may look better in neon blues or rich magentas.

    Photeeq lens flare is also non-destructive. You can add the flare on separate layers, mask areas selectively, or reduce opacity later. Because the effect doesn’t alter your original photo, you can experiment freely without worrying about damaging your base image. The ability to save your custom flare presets also helps maintain a consistent visual style across photo sets, branding projects, or entire portfolios.

    Compatibility and Software Integration

    Another major advantage of photeeq lens flare is its compatibility. While originally popular among Photoshop users, it works effectively in multiple editing environments. Many creators use it with Photoshop, Lightroom, Affinity Photo, and Photopea. If the version being used comes as a digital overlay pack, it can be applied in virtually any software that supports layers and blend modes, including GIMP or mobile editors like Pixlr.

    In Photoshop, photeeq lens flare works smoothly with blend modes like Screen, Lighten, and Linear Dodge (Add). These modes allow the light elements to blend naturally with existing pixels. Lightroom allows integration either through external editing or overlay techniques, depending on the version and user workflow. Even simpler editors can benefit because most overlays come in high-quality PNG format.

    Installation typically involves adding the plugin or importing flare overlays into your software’s library. Once installed, the flares become instantly accessible, making them ideal for both fast edits and detailed creative work.

    Step-by-Step Workflow: How to Add Photeeq Lens Flare

    Using photeeq lens flare is simple once you understand the flow of the editing process. Start by opening your base photo and completing essential color adjustments. Correct white balance, contrast, and exposure first. This ensures your photo has a strong foundation before adding additional lighting effects.

    Next, choose a flare style. If the image already includes sunlight or a window light source, select a flare that matches the source. For example, soft circular flares work beautifully with natural sunlight, while strong horizontal streaks are perfect for cinematic or futuristic compositions. With your flare selected, position it where the natural light source is located—this is crucial for realism. A flare placed on the wrong side of the image will immediately look artificial.

    Once positioned, adjust intensity. Subtlety is often the key. A softly glowing flare can enhance mood without overwhelming the subject, while strong flares work best in dramatic compositions. After intensity adjustment, modify color temperature so the flare blends seamlessly with the scene. Use warm tones for golden hour and cool tones for night scenes.

    Masking is an important step. Use a soft brush to remove flare from areas where it shouldn’t appear, such as faces, product surfaces, or dark backgrounds. Masking helps avoid unrealistic glow or haze in areas that wouldn’t naturally catch light. Finally, zoom out and review the entire image for balance. Once satisfied, save your custom configuration so you can reuse it in future edits.

    Best Use Cases for Photeeq Lens Flare

    The versatility of the photeeq lens flare effect makes it highly valuable across different photography styles. In portrait photography, adding a subtle flare enhances emotion, warmth, and romantic atmosphere. Wedding photographers frequently use it to highlight backlit scenes during sunset ceremonies or outdoor sessions. A light, golden flare can transform an ordinary moment into something magical.

    Landscape photographers benefit greatly from photeeq lens flare when editing sunrise or sunset images. Sometimes the sky looks beautiful, but the camera fails to produce a natural flare due to lens coatings or shooting angles. Adding a carefully placed flare can restore the depth and glow the eye naturally saw.

    Night and street photographers can use photeeq lens flare to exaggerate reflections from headlights, neon signs, or streetlamps. These flares add vibrance and urban mood. Similarly, commercial and product photographers use flares to enhance highlights on reflective surfaces, giving items a more premium or dramatic look.

    Digital designers use photeeq flares in posters, banners, thumbnails, and cinematic covers. A strong directional flare draws the viewer’s eye to specific details, creating hierarchy and visual energy.

    Professional Tips for Realistic Lens Flare

    To ensure the photeeq lens flare effect looks natural, always start with subtle adjustments. Real flare rarely dominates an entire photo unless intentionally exaggerated. Begin with low opacity, then increase slowly until the effect feels believable.

    Matching light direction is crucial. If your main light source is coming from the right side of the image, place the flare accordingly. Angles must match shadows and highlights already present. Also pay attention to color accuracy—warm light creates warm flares, while LED or neon light produces cool, bright tones.

    Mask strategically. Avoid placing flare directly on important details like the subject’s eyes or product text. Flare should complement, not distract. Use multiple layers if needed—a strong core flare plus a faint haze layer often produces more realistic depth than a single flare element.

    Finally, when working on a series of images, maintain consistency. Save your flare presets so each photo in your set shares the same visual language.

    Common Mistakes to Avoid

    The most common mistake is overusing intensity. Strong flares can quickly overpower the photo, making it look overly edited. Another mistake is placing flare in scenes with no visible light source. Flare must originate from a believable direction; otherwise, the image loses realism.

    Incorrect color matching is also a frequent issue. A blue flare in a warm golden hour scene immediately feels out of place. Lack of masking can cause flare to bleed into unwanted areas, especially shadows or skin tones. Finally, using the same strong flare on every image can produce repetitive, unnatural results. Balance and moderation are essential.

    Alternatives to Photeeq Lens Flare

    While photeeq lens flare is a powerful tool, alternatives exist for photographers wanting more variety. Many overlay packs offer different flare styles, including anamorphic streaks, bokeh flares, and sunbursts. Apps like Lens Distortions provide mobile-friendly flare effects. Browser-based editors such as Photopea allow easy integration of PNG flare files. These alternatives may work better if you prefer quick drag-and-drop solutions or need flares for video editing.
